On August 13th, the White House issued a National Security Presidential Memorandum ordering the Navy to present options for returning to steam catapults on aircraft carriers, abandoning the electromagnetic launch systems that have been years in development. This represents a fundamental misunderstanding of where naval aviation must go to maintain American maritime superiority.

The electromagnetic aircraft launch system, which uses magnetic force rather than steam to propel aircraft down the flight deck, has proven itself in combat conditions. The USS Gerald R. Ford completed more than 12,200 launches during its most recent deployment, which lasted 326 days. The combat data validates the system’s reliability and effectiveness.

More importantly, the electromagnetic catapults recharge faster than steam systems, allowing carriers to launch aircraft at higher rates during sustained combat operations. This capability will prove crucial in any high-intensity conflict with a peer competitor like China.

The future of carrier aviation depends on continued modernization. The MQ-25 Stingray refueling and reconnaissance drone, with its 75-foot wingspan, will extend the operational reach of carrier air wings by delivering fuel from stations 1,000 miles distant from the carrier itself. Smaller collaborative combat aircraft drones carrying additional weapons and electronic warfare systems will follow, multiplying the striking power of each carrier.

These unmanned systems require the precise launch capabilities that electromagnetic catapults provide. The adjustable nature of the magnetic system allows it to launch aircraft of varying weights, from lightweight drones to heavy strike fighters, with greater efficiency than steam catapults ever could.
